Research On Wireless Sensor Networks Clustering And Secure Routing Protocols

Routing protocols are one of the most important technologies in Wireless Sensor Networks.Because of the challenges of energy limitation and security threats of sensor nodes,it is necessary to fully consider the energy consumption of nodes and the security requirements when designing routing protocol,which can ensure network security and extend the life cycle of the network.In this thesis,by means of researching the wireless sensor network and wireless sensor network routing protocols,based on the energy consumption and security of WSNs,this thesis proposes the cluster routing protocol based on improved particle swarm optimization algorithm in WSNs and WSNs secure routing protocol based on dynamic update of trusted value.The main research contents are as follows:(1)In order to solve the problem that the location distributions of cluster head nodes in WSNs are unbalanced,the data transmission modes of forwarding nodes are unreasonable,and the data transfer increases computational overhead,communication overhead and the energy consumption of nodes,this thesis proposes a WSNs routing protocol based on improved particle swarm optimization algorithm.In the process of cluster head election,the protocol constructs a new fitness function by considering the cluster head node energy factor and position equalization factor,introducing particle swarm optimization algorithm and optimizing learning factor and inertia coefficient;the routing mode establishes the most energy-efficient data transmission path for the forwarding node.Experiments show that the protocol can balance the global search ability and local exploration ability of the algorithm,select cluster head nodes and forwarding nodes with more balanced energy and position,nodes consume less energy and are more balanced,effectively extend the life cycle of the network.(2)Aiming at the security and reliability problem of routing node selection,this thesis presents a highly trusted Wireless sensors networks secure routing protocol based on node value dynamic update.This protocol assesses communication and energy consumption changes between nodes,adopts a trust evaluation method which contains the direct trust value based on improved Bayesian formula and the indirect trust value based on the filtering mechanism as the basis for subsequent routing.According to the clustering method based on the improved particle swarm optimization algorithm,the strategy of electing the final cluster head node from three perspectives of network security factor,energy factor and distance equalization factor is constructed to ensure the reliability of cluster head node selection.Experiments show that the trust evaluation of nodes follows the rules of rapid decline and slow growth;the routing protocol based on trust evaluation effectively eliminates attacks by malicious nodes,which is strong in security and low in network energy consumption.
